Understanding Online Gambling
What is Online Gambling?
Online gambling refers to participating in gambling activities through the internet. It encompasses a variety of games and betting activities, ranging from traditional casino games like poker and blackjack to sports betting and lottery games. The convenience of accessing a gambling platform from anywhere with an internet connection has made online gambling immensely popular. Users can place bets, participate in live streams, and access a wide range of games without the need to visit a physical casino. Types of Online Gambling Platforms
Online gambling platforms can be categorized into three main types: online casinos, sports betting sites, and poker rooms. Each of these caters to different interests and preferences:
- Online Casinos: These platforms offer a variety of casino games, including slots, table games, and live dealer games. Players can enjoy classic games like roulette and baccarat or try their luck with innovative slot machines featuring intricate themes and multiple pay lines.
- Sports Betting Sites: These platforms allow users to place bets on various sports events, including football, basketball, horse racing, and more. They often provide live betting options where users can wager in real-time as the events unfold.
- Online Poker Rooms: Dedicated to poker enthusiasts, these platforms provide various poker game formats, including Texas Hold’em, Omaha, and Sit & Go tournaments. Users can play against others from around the globe, competing in cash games or tournaments.
Legal Considerations and Safety Tips
Gambling laws vary significantly across different regions, making it essential for players to understand the legal landscape in their jurisdiction. In many countries, online gambling is fully regulated, while in others, it remains prohibited or operates in a legal gray area. Before engaging in online gambling, players should:
- Verify the licensing of the gambling site to ensure it adheres to regulatory standards.
- Read user reviews and testimonials to gauge the site’s credibility and reliability.
- Ensure they use secure payment methods to protect their financial data.
- Be aware of responsible gambling practices and set limits on their betting activities to avoid harmful behavior.

Bankroll Management Techniques
Effective bankroll management is critical for long-term success in online gambling. Players should consider these techniques:
- Set a Budget: Determine how much you can afford to gamble and stick to that amount. Avoid using winnings to chase losses.
- Divide Your Bankroll: Splitting your bankroll into smaller sessions allows for more extended play and reduces the risk of significant losses.
- Know When to Quit: Having a clear exit strategy helps maintain control over your gambling habits and can prevent chasing losses.
Understanding Odds and Payouts
Understanding odds and payouts is essential for making informed betting decisions. The odds indicate the probability of an event occurring and can vary significantly between different gambling formats:
- Decimal Odds: Commonly used in Europe, they reflect the amount one wins per unit wagered, including the stake. For example, odds of 3.0 mean you would win $2 for every $1 bet.
- Fractional Odds: Predominantly used in the UK, these indicate the potential profit relative to the stake. For instance, odds of 5/1 imply you win $5 for every $1 wagered.
Comprehending the different odds formats can enhance players’ ability to analyze potential wagers more effectively.
Popular Games and Their Strategies
Whether players are into slots, table games, or poker, having a strategy tailored to the specific game can enhance the chance of success:
- Slots: Many players adopt a high-volatility vs. low-volatility approach, depending on their goal—whether seeking big wins or consistent payouts.
- Blackjack: Basic strategy charts that outline the optimal plays based on the player’s hand and the dealer’s upcard can help minimize the house edge.
- Sports Betting: Utilizing statistics and analyzing trends can help identify value bets that offer better odds than implied by the bookmaker.

Future of Online Gambling
Emerging Trends and Technologies
The online gambling landscape is continually evolving, influenced by technological innovations and changing consumer preferences:
- Virtual Reality (VR): As VR technology advances, online casinos are beginning to introduce immersive environments that replicate the feel of physical casinos.
- Cryptocurrency Gambling: The adoption of cryptocurrencies offers players increased anonymity and reduced transaction fees, making it a preferred method for some gamblers.
